Hangaroa Riding.
All that area in Cook County commencing at the junction of the Hangaroa and Ruakituri Rivers at Te Reinga; thence east along the south boundary of Mangapoike 2A No. 3 Block to its south-eastern corner; thence north by the boundary of the Waingake Riding to Parikanapa; thence north and west by the Patatuhi Riding, hereinbefore described, to the north-west corner of Small Grazing-run 48 and its junction with the eastern boundary of B No. 4, Hangaroa-Matawi; thence south by the Waikohu County to Kakahuoumuraie Block VII, Tuahu Survey District; thence south by the eastern boundary of forest reserve to centre of Gisborne–Waikaremoana Road; thence east by centre of said road to centre of Bushey Knoll Road; thence by centre of said road to the boundary of Sections 1 and 2, Block IX, Hangaroa Survey District; thence south-east by boundary between said Sections 1 and 2 and the south boundary of Sections 2 and 5 to its junction with the north-west boundary of Tauwheretoi No. 4B; thence east and south by the boundaries of said Lot 4B, and the east boundary of 3B, and south boundary of 3A to the centre of Hangaroa River; thence south by centre of said river to starting-point.
Pouawa Riding.
All that area in Cook County starting at the centre of the Pouawa Stream on the sea-coast; thence north by the boundary of the Pakarae Riding to its junction with the west corner of Section 1, Waimata East, Block V, Whangara Survey District; thence south by the west boundary of Waimata South to the Mangaorangi Stream; thence along the centre of said stream to the boundary of Section 5, Block VII, Waimata Survey District; thence south by the eastern boundaries of Sections 5, 4, and 3, and the northern and eastern boundaries of Section 1 of 1, Waimata South, Blocks VII, IX, and XII, Waimata Survey District, to the Makahakaha Stream; thence along the centre of said stream to the centre of the Waimata River; thence along centre of said river to the north-east boundary of Section 8, Whataupoko No. 9; thence along east boundary of said section, and the south boundary of Section 10, and the east boundaries of Sections 4, 8, and 9 to a public road; thence south and west by the east and south boundaries of Section 11, Whataupoko No. 9; thence south by the west boundary of Section 12, part of Whataupoko No. 5; thence easterly by the south boundaries of Sections 12, 13, part of 15, 16, and 17, to the centre of the Waimata River; thence north by centre of the said river to the west corner of Section 2, Block IV, Turanganui Survey District; thence by the south boundary of said section and south boundary of Section 3 to centre of a public road to where it crosses the Hamanatua Stream; thence by centre of said stream to the sea-coast; thence north by sea-coast to starting-point.
Tolaga Riding.
All that area in Cook County bounded on the north by the south boundary of Waipu County to the north-east boundary of Waipoa No. 2 Block; thence south by the eastern boundary of said block to the eastern boundary of Waipoa No. 3B Block to the centre of the Waingaromia River; thence south-west by the centre of said river to the north-east boundary of Waingaromia No. 1C; thence by the said boundary to its intersection with the Waipu inland road; thence east by the centre of said road to its junction with a surveyed public road; thence southerly along the centre of said road to its intersection with the south boundary-line of Small Grazing-run 4 No. 2, Block XII, Waingaromia Survey District; thence north-west by southern boundary of said block to Trig. 134; thence south by the west boundary of Small Grazing-run 4 No. 3A to the Kaitangata Stream; thence south-east by the said stream and the Hinakiwawahia Stream to its junction with the east boundary of Small Grazing-run 43A; thence east by the south boundary of Small Grazing-run 4 No. 3 to the Mangarara Stream; thence by the centre of said stream to the north-east boundary of Small Grazing-run 58; thence by said north-east boundary and north-east boundaries of Waimata North 1A No. 2, and Lot 3 of Small Grazing-run 58, Waimata North No. 1, to its junction with the south-east boundary of Lot No. 1, Block XIII, Uawa Survey District; thence north by the east boundary of said Lot 1 to the centre of the Pakarae River; thence by the centre of the said river to the south-east boundary of Pokotakino Block; thence by south boundary of said block to the sea; thence north by the sea-coast to starting-point.
Patutahi Riding.
All that area in Cook County bounded on the cast by the centre of the Waipoa River and Gisborne Riding to its junction with the Pouarua or Tuaru Stream; thence west by centre of said stream to its crossing of a public road; thence along the centre of the said road to the eastern boundary of Lot 1D2B No. 1, Okahuatui No. 2 Block; thence west by the southern boundary of Waikohu County to its junction with the Wharekopae Stream and the north west boundary-peg of Subdivision 1, Okahuatui No. 2 Block; thence east along that boundary to the Mangatoitoi Stream; thence south by centre of said stream to its junction with the western boundary of Section 120, Patutahi; thence south by the western boundary of said section to a public road; thence along centre of said road to the north-western boundary of Section 114; thence by western boundary of said section to centre of a public road; thence east and south by centre of said road to the north-west boundary of Section 110; thence south along the western boundary of Section 110, north boundary of Section 107, the north and western boundaries of Section 107, to centre of a public road; thence along centre of said road to the south-eastern boundary of Section 6, Block IX, Hangaroa Survey District, Parekanapa; thence east by the Waingake Riding, hereinbefore described, to the centre of road at Te Arai Bridge; thence by centre of Te Arai River to starting-point.
Pakarae Riding.
All that area in Cook County commencing at the south-east boundary of Pokotakino Block on the sea-coast; thence north and west by the Tolaga Riding to the south-east corner of Lot 1, Block XIII, Uawa Survey District; thence south by the east boundary of Waimata North No. 1 to the Otawaiwai Stream; thence by centre of said stream to the north boundary of Waimata North No. 1B; thence by the north, west, and south boundaries of said block to the Wharekiri Stream; thence south by centre of said stream to the north boundary of Lot 33, Block V, Whangara Survey District; thence west by said boundary to north-east boundary of Section 30, Waimata; thence south by the west boundary of Section 33, and west by the south boundary of Section 32, to its junction with the west corner of Section 1, Waimata East; thence east by the west boundary of said Section 1 to Trig. 153; thence south by the east boundary of Waimata South, by the east boundary of Lots 3 and 2 of Waimata South, to the centre of a surveyed road; thence north and east along centre of said road to its crossing of the Pouawa Stream; thence by the centre of the said stream to the sea-coast; thence north by sea-coast to starting-point.
The common seal of the Chairman, Councillors, and Inhabitants of the County of Cook was hereto attached in the presence of—
HOWARD KENWAY,
Chairman, Cook County Council.
JOHN WARREN,
Clerk, Cook County Council.
1, John Warren, of Gisborne, Clerk of the Cook County Council, do hereby certify that the foregoing special order has been made in accordance with law, and that all the requirements of the Counties Act, 1908, have been complied with.
JOHN WARREN.
